My wife and I have owned a franchise for 6 years now. The chain was started by a group of friends of ours who had very little pizza or restaurant experience. My wife does have a background in restaurant, having worked in the industry since she was 16, but none of that being pizza orientated. So, our corporate office really doesn’t know the ropes and therefore, there is no one to really show us how to run a pizza business. Our marketing is pathetic. It consists of doorhangers, ADVO mailers, local neighborhood paper inserts and that is the responsibility of each individual store owner. Now, corporate has just started doing 5 sec spots on T.V. at scarce times. To sum it up, we have a great product in our pizza and wings (along with other menu items) but you’re kind of on your own withouth any strong leadership. Thus, the corporate owners gave territories to friends to try to get a bunch of stores open quickly. All the friends knew, or thought, was that pizzerias were cash cows and could they have some 20 year old kid run it for them. Well, you already know that many of those stores are not around any more. We now have 7 stores left in the area, four of which are stable and the other three just making it. The common denominator is obviously the fact that the owners are a major presence inside and working the four stable stores. These four stores average $11K a week. The problem is that we really don’t have any place to turn to try to get the most out of the hard work we are putting in. In my opinion, we need someone who has been there before and who’s history preceeds them to come in and analyze things for us. However, when you’re dealing with egos, that’s not always an easy thing to get accomplished. So I would like to get some information before the next coporate meeting so I can at least propose the idea. Here are my questions:
